Abstract

This article aims to develop a model that can systematize the processes of business incubators in Cochabamba. It was developed through a descriptive and propositional study. Successful incubation models were reviewed and adapted to the reality and characteristics of our country; therefore, the model can also be adapted for different departments across the country, as well as for various sectors of the economy.
